Which of the following statements best describes economic conditions in Europe immediately after World War II?
mixas84 [53]

Answer:

The economies of most European nations were in very poor shape

Explanation:

At the end of the war, millions of people were dead and millions more homeless, the European economy had collapsed, and much of the European industrial infrastructure had been destroyed. The Soviet Union, too, had been heavily affected.
